Speaking with Pinkvilla, the actress admitted that ending the marriage was one of the toughest choices of her life.
'Of course I would have loved for my marriage to be forever. But that didn't happen.
That doesn't mean I have lost faith in love, or that I made a huge mistake,' she said.
For Malaika, relationships are fragile, and while she tried to make it work, life took another turn.
'What people forget is… you can put yourself first'
The actress revealed that while the decision was hers, it came with immense judgment from society. Fingers were pointed at her, with many labeling her choice as selfish.
'What people forget is… people think it's wrong to put yourself first. But what is the harm? I needed to be happy before making anybody else happy. I was not happy. People said, 'What a selfish decision,' but I did what I felt was right. Today, I feel that decision has helped me be a better person,' Malaika explained.
She stressed that prioritizing her own well-being was not about abandoning responsibilities, but about becoming stronger for herself and her family.

On co-parenting -'It has its challenges'
Malaika also opened up about co-parenting her son, Arhaan Khan, with Arbaaz. 'It has its challenges. It's not the easiest thing on planet Earth. But after all these years, we have found a good balance. Arhaan is 22 now and knows what to talk about with his mother and what to address with his father. We have our boundaries, and that works for us,' she shared. Despite the struggles, Malaika remains hopeful about love. 'I am hopeless in love, I am loyal in love.
Love is ever-changing, and so am I,' she added.

72-foot clay idol highlight of this year's Vinayaka Chavithi
Vijayawada: A 72-foot clay Ganesh idol will be the star attraction of this year's Vinayaka Chavithi celebrations. The idol is being set up at the RTC grounds in Vidyadharapuram area of Vijayawada by Doondi Ganesh Seva Samithi, which has conducted similar festivities at the same venue in previous years. This year's Lord Ganesh idol has been carved as 'Sri Karyasiddhi Maha Ganapathi'. The idol, said to be the tallest in Vijayawada, has been crafted entirely with eco-friendly clay. A team of 90 skilled artisans from Odisha has been working tirelessly day and night to complete the idol before the festival. "Creating such a huge idol from clay is tough and complicated. We first shape the iron frame, then each layer of clay must be fixed properly. When rains come, it damages the surface, and we have to repair the same portion again and again," explained Devender, one of the workers involved in the project. The recent heavy rainfall in Vijayawada caused setbacks, damaging parts of the idol and forcing artisans to redo several sections. Despite the difficulties, work has been progressing at a steady pace. Organisers said the emphasis this year is not only on size but also on spreading awareness about eco-friendly celebrations. "We deliberately chose clay instead of Plaster of Paris because we want to inspire others. If we can show that a massive idol of this scale can be made with clay, smaller organisers will also follow the same path," said Rakesh, one of the organisers overseeing the arrangements. The idol is expected to draw thousands of devotees once it is unveiled. Alongside prayers and darshan, cultural programmes and community services are also planned at the venue, making the celebration a major highlight of the festival in the city. The Eclipse Mutation in Grow a Garden is a unique power-up that transforms ordinary crops into rare, glowing versions. Crops with this mutation display a shiny aura, starry effects, and, most importantly, a dramatic boost in value. With a 15x multiplier, Eclipse surpasses many existing mutations in terms of returns, making it one of the most lucrative options for players who want to grow both their gardens and their profits. The Eclipse Mutation was introduced as part of the Beanstalk Event, and has quickly become a favourite among players not only for its in-game value but also for its visual appeal. This event is triggered periodically by the game developers and is marked by a black sun icon with orange rays appearing at the bottom-right corner of the screen. When the Solar Eclipse begins, the lobby darkens, with the rare eclipse visible in the virtual sky. During this period, crops planted in your garden have a chance to acquire the Eclipse Mutation. Once the weather event concludes, the opportunity vanishes until the next Solar Eclipse cycle. This time-limited nature makes the Eclipse Mutation one of the hardest to obtain, requiring players to be alert, prepared, and strategic. Rajesh Khanna's alleged girlfriend Anita Advani reveals they fought often, once told him he could have a harem: 'He said, people get married four times, they have so many girlfriends'
Bollywood's first superstar Rajesh Khanna 's personal life has always intrigued fans. He married Dimple Kapadia , who was half his age, in 1973, but the two separated within a few years when Dimple moved out with their daughters, Twinkle and Rinke. Years later, Rajesh 's alleged girlfriend Anita Advani moved into his residence, and they lived together until his death in 2012. Frequent fights and harsh words In a new interview with YouTube channel Meri Saheli, Anita shared insights into her turbulent relationship with the late actor. She revealed that they often fought, and whenever she felt deeply offended, she would leave his house. Recalling one such incident, she said Rajesh once praised another woman in front of her, which left her furious. 'I said, 'Okay then, you be with her'. He said, 'I am just talking about her' but I was extremely mad. He said, 'People get married four times, they have so many girlfriends'. So I said, 'Why girlfriends? You can have a harem. You can do whatever'. We fought a lot and I left,' Anita recalled. Rajesh's reaction after a fight Anita shared that the very next day, while she was attending an event, Rajesh called her repeatedly. 'He said, 'There has been some legal order about Ayodhya and things could get out of control, there could be riots, so you come back to the house now'. I said, 'Then good riddance of bad rubbish. You have so many people to be with so why are you bothered about me?' He said, 'Don't talk rubbish. If something happens to you, I will burn the world down',' she said.
